Established in 1970, Serving Seniors helps San Diego County’s low-income seniors overcome poverty through whole-person, wraparound support including meals, housing, health and social services, and enrichment activities. We work at numerous sites across the county and in the homes of hundreds of homebound seniors. Our flagship Gary & Mary West Senior Wellness Center in downtown San Diego is unlike any other senior center in the nation. Bringing together a range of supportive services under one roof, the Senior Wellness Center operates 365 days a year and offers two floors of integrated care, including health and social services, housing navigation, enrichment activities, lifelong learning, a Cyber Café and linkage to over 25 onsite direct service partners, including a senior dental center. Last fiscal year, we provided over 1,400,000 meals and coordinated services to 6,800 older adults. Our Mission: Helping seniors in poverty live healthy and fulfilling lives. Our Vision: All seniors, regardless of income, are able to thrive, engage in their communities, lead purposeful lives, and have a place they call home.
